Last week I painted the inside of my mahogany cupboard. The plan was to make a nice place for glass, silverware and ceramics, from the moment i saw it in an underground garage of a friends aunt's. I knew I would use the farrow & ball paint, "Stone Blue". So i went to the shop at the Sablon near my place and ordered it. The result is practical and nice to look at also I think.
